Virginia inches closer to paid family medical leave

Delegate Briana Sewell, Senator Jennifer Boysko and business owner Shirley Modlin speak in favor of paid family medical leave. (Credit: Brad Kutner)

Twelve states and the District of Columbia have paid family medical leave programs for employees, but not Virginia.

Democrats in the House and Senate are hoping to change that.
